The National Hockey League has announced the passing of Dennis Cunningham, a longtime security executive and former police officer in New York City.

The National Hockey League is mourning the passing of longtime security executive Dennis Cunningham, who served as the Executive Vice President of Security from 1993 to 2021.
The NHL released the following statement on their Public Relations X account:
The NHL family mourns the passing of Dennis Cunningham, who served the League with distinction and unwavering commitment for 28 years, from 1993 to 2021, as Executive Vice President of Security.

NHL Commissioner Gary Bettman also delivered a statement of sympathy:
Originally from Queens, New York, Cunningham rose through the ranks of the New York Police Department after earning advanced degrees from John Jay College and St. John's University. Additionally, he graduated from the FBI Academy and the Columbia University School of Business.
He is a former 2013 recipient of the Distinguished Leadership Award, which goes to a professional in the security field that 'has demonstrated a career full of achievement and contribution with respect to sport safety and security'.
He released the following statement after being bestowed with the honor during an award ceremony in Florida:
I am grateful to be the recipient of the Center's Distinguished Leadership Award and would like to extend my thanks to all who have had a part in organizing this award. Together, the NCS4 and the University of Southern Mississippi are known for their focus on research, education, and outreach to the sports event security community, and to be recognized by them is an honor.

He is survived by his wife Brigitta Cunningham and was preceded in passing by his son Michael Cunningham.
